Overview for Picayune, MS

Picayune is a charming city located in Pearl River County, Mississippi. Nestled at the crossroads of Interstate 59 and U.S. Highway 11, it serves as a convenient gateway between New Orleans and Hattiesburg. Known for its warm Southern hospitality, Picayune boasts a rich history, with roots tracing back to the 19th century. The city is named after the local Picayune newspaper and reflects the vibrant culture and community spirit of the region. Picayune is home to several parks, including the scenic Frontier Park which offers walking trails and picnic spots along a beautiful creek. The city's close-knit community hosts various events and festivals throughout the year, such as the annual Blueberry Jubilee celebrating the local blueberry harvest. Additionally, Picayune's surroundings are ripe for outdoor activities, with nearby access to lakes, forests, and the Gulf Coast. The city also features a mix of local shops and dining options, offering a taste of Mississippi cuisine. Overall, Picayune presents the perfect blend of small-town charm and accessibility to larger urban areas.
